Why nicotine strength options matters on the Stark 2
Salt formulations dominate closed pod systems, while freebase remains common in open setups.
The most common mistake is optimising for the first order instead of the fourth, which is where Stark 2 economics actually settle.
Labelling should state strength clearly per unit and per carton to speed customs clearance.

Checklist
- Agree in advance who pays for return freight on a defect claim.
- Record the arrival condition with photographs on the day of delivery.
- Review the reorder point after one full selling cycle.
- Log sell through by account for the first eight weeks.
- Check carton quantities against the commercial invoice line by line.
- Confirm the exact configuration in writing before the deposit is paid.

Frequently asked questions
Which strength sells best for Stark 2?
It depends on local rules; where a ceiling applies, the highest permitted strength usually leads sales.
Can several models be mixed in one shipment?
Yes, mixing models and flavours within a carton or pallet is common and usually helps first time buyers test demand.
Is documentation provided for customs?
Commercial invoice, packing list and the relevant certificates are supplied; the importer's broker handles the declaration.
What happens if a batch fails inspection?
The agreed procedure normally covers replacement of affected units or credit against the next order, documented before shipment.
